I looking to implement Veeam as a backup solution for my company. We are going to be 100% virtualized.
I've been trialing Veeam and love it so far. However, I am stumped on how to handle my backups with it.
My company has a single location. So I was thinking of using a ReadyNAS or a DL380 G7 as my primary storage for backups. Then for safety do a copy job to another nas or box at the other end of the building for safety.
Hopefully that sounds alright to the community. It is the offsite part that I'm not sure how to do with Veeam. It seems like rotating media like USB drives is a pain and flaky.
I am considering Veeam Cloud Edition, but I don't think we have the bandwidth with only a 6/6 internet connection to have a good experience. Then I was thinking RDX drive or something.
How are others going about this that don't have remote sites to replicate to or copy over to?
